Default Combo Box using Name Ref


I am stuck. I am trying to use the "SUMIF" function in conjunjunction
with "NAME" references and a combo box. For example, I have groups of
cells aligned in columns that are named. I have a combo box that I
created using 'cell validation' containing the months. An example of
the formula I am trying to get to work is as follows:

=SUMIF(COSTCENTER,A11,MAR)

COSTCENTER is a group of cells that have a defined name as well as
MAR.
The combo box displays 'TEXT' and I want it to be referenceing the NAME
instead.

Can anyone help? If you need to see the excel spreadsheet to
understand, I can send.
